J&J MedTech Shoulder Arthroplasty Fellows Lab @ Shoulder & Elbow IEP
with Aaron Chamberlain, MD; Anand Murthi, MD; Luke Austin, MD and Chris Loftis, MD
The J&J MedTech hands-on lab session features the INHANCE™ Shoulder System taught by designers Anand Murthi, MD and Luke Austin, MD, and expert shoulder surgeons Aaron Chamberlain, MD and Chris Loftis, MD.
The INHANCE™ Shoulder System is designed to enable surgeons to seamlessly transition between stemless and short stem implants. It features a streamlined two-instrument case design, optimized for greater OR efficiency. The System also features the INHANCE ONE STEP PREP™ Glenoid Reamer which can eliminate numerous surgical steps in preparing for implant placement.

Zimmer Biomet Shoulder Arthroplasty and Sports Medicine Cadaveric Lab @ Shoulder & Elbow IEP
with Joseph Abboud, MD & Hafiz Kassam, MD
Zimmer Biomet is excited partner with Shoulder IEP to support the education of fellows and young surgeons again this year. Join in a cadaveric lab session focused on both shoulder arthroplasty and sports medicine. The lab will be facilitated by Joseph Abboud, MD and Hafiz Kassam, MD and feature the Identity™ (w/ inset humeral tray) and Comprehensive® Shoulder Systems along with our complete sports medicine shoulder portfolio.
Identity offers an innovative solution to personalize humeral head inclination, version and offset in-situ. Proprietary technologies expand on traditional inlay / onlay philosophies, enabling surgeons to alter humeral lateralization / medialization independently of arm lengthening.
